Subtract 3/18 from 35/5
1st number: 7 0/5, 2nd number: 3/18
35/5 - 3/18 is 41/6.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 5 and 18 is 90
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 90 - For the 1st fraction, since 5 × 18 = 90,
35/5 = 35 × 18/5 × 18 = 630/90 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 5 = 90,
3/18 = 3 × 5/18 × 5 = 15/90 - Subtract the two like fractions:
630/90 - 15/90 = 630 - 15/90 = 615/90 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 41/6
- In mixed form: 65/6
